Cambridge Industrial Association Shapes Civic Center Hub

The Cambridge Industrial Association acts as a headquarters for Cambridge business leaders, unifying 850 members from 69 companies to advocate for local interests. It operates with a 24 member board, a 7 member executive committee, and specialized committees handling legislative, municipal, fire, traffic, retail, postal, taxation, and publicity matters.

Gasoline Alleys Provokes Cambridge Protest Over Licenses

Citizens in Cambridge protest the License Commission policy allowing gasoline stations along major arteries. A large taxpayer calls the move crucially wrong and warns against creating more so called gasoline alleys in residential areas.

Morse School Fire Drill Demonstrated at Brookline Corner

At about 11 A.M. the Morse School in Brookline near Brook line and Austen Streets housed 540 pupils under Principal John J. Salmon. School Committeeman Russell A. Wood and a Sentinel reporter visited and observed a fire drill to educate the public.
